Guest Assistants v Guest Colleagues
You can grant specific Firm Members access to your Office as a Guest Assistant or a Guest Colleague. For example, you could assign a Guest Colleague to cover your work while you are on vacation.
Guest Assistants and Guest Colleagues have limited rights while in someone else's Office. By default, a Guest Assistant has more rights than a Guest Colleague. Their permissions are determined by the "Guest Assistant" and "Guest Colleague" Security Profiles, which may be customized by your Amicus Administrator. The default data rules and Profile settings are summarized below.
| Area | Guest Assistant | Guest Colleague |
| Access Control | Access to Amicus functions is restricted by the Guest's own Administrator and Librarian Designations, the Owner's Timekeeper Designation, and the "Guest Assistant" Security Profile. | Same as Guest Assistant, except that the "Guest Colleague" Security Profile is applied. |
| Office | Cannot access Preferences. (The Guest's own My Application, Document Management, and Document Assembly preferences are applied, but all other preferences are those of the Office Owner.) | Preferences: same as Guest Assistant. |
| Favorites | Unavailable | Unavailable |
| Files | Can view the Office Owner's Files, and edit as the Guest. | Can view the Office Owner's Files, and edit as the Guest. Cannot delete Files. |
| People | Can view the Office Owner's Contacts, and edit as the Guest | Can view the Office Owner's Contacts, and edit as the Guest, except for Contacts who are both assigned to a "Personal" Group and not associated with any Files that the Guest is assigned to. Cannot delete Contacts. |
| Time | Can view, edit, and post the Office Owner's Time Entries in the Time module and the My Time view of Files. In edited Time Entries, the Guest is marked as the person who last edited the Time Entry. | Cannot access the Time module or the Office Owner's Time Entries. |
| Calendar | Can view the Office Owner's Calendar, including the Owner's Diary and Personal Events. | Can access the Office Owner's Calendar, including the Owner's Diary. |
| Tasks | Can view the Office Owner's To Do's, including the Owner's Personal To Do's. | Can access the Office Owner's Tasks. |
| Comm | Can access the Office Owner's Communications in the Communications module and the My Communications view of Files and Contacts. | Same as Guest Assistant, except that cannot access the Communications module and cannot edit the Office Owner's Phone Calls and Messages. |
| Library | Can view the Office Owner's Library, including Personal Library Pages, and edit as the Guest. | Same as Guest Assistant. |
| Dailies | Can access the Office Owner's Dailies. | Same as Guest Assistant. |
| Notes | Can access the Office Owner's associated Notes in various modules, but cannot access the Notes module. | Same as Guest Assistant. |
| Search | Can use, add, and edit the Office Owner's Search Definitions. Searches are performed on the Owner's data. | Same as Guest Assistant, except that Time Searches are performed on the Guest's Time Entries. |
| Documents | The Office Owner's Documents are listed in the My Documents view of Files and Contacts. The Guest's own Document Management preferences are applied. | Same as Guest Assistant. |
| Document Assembly | Can generate documents using the Office Owner's Document Templates. The Guest's own Document Assembly preferences are applied. | Same as Guest Assistant. |
A Guest Assistant or Guest Colleague may see and edit only the Restricted records that both they and the Firm Member have Restriction viewing and editing rights to. For more information, see Setting record access restrictions.
A Guest Assistant or Guest Colleague may access a Firm Member's Office even if that Firm Member's Access Class is "Former Firm Member".
